Suzie Wong's Good Time Bar

Fortitude Valley

Suzie Wong's Good Time Bar is a cool Hawaiian-themed dive bar in an historic Fortitude Valley building, accessed by a retro refrigerator door, behind which is the coolest place in Brisbane to let your hair down and listen to live music. 

Inside, the neon lit main bar has seating along the exposed handmade brick wall, which is awash with vintage posters and collectables. There's a bandstand in the front corner, whilst further inside, a lamp-lit wallpapered room is a cosy place for group gatherings. Out back, there's a pocket-sized courtyard with surfboard-shaped benches.

Being a good time bar, five nights a week at Suzie Wong's, punters can hit the dance floor to live music, from acoustic sets to bands of every music genre from rock'n'roll to country and western, blues and funk. Music is piped throughout, so even if you're in the courtyard, you can still hear the band.

On Friday and Saturday, there's acoustic acts from 7.30pm and bands from 10pm-2am, while on week nights bands play from 9pm.

With so many good times to be had, here are some of the nights you won't want to miss: 

Jam Nights (2nd & 4th Wednesday of the month) - Join the amazing house band up on stage if you're up for it, and either play along with the house band with an instrument of your choice or get on the mic and sing your heart out! 

Wild West Wednesdays (1st & 3rd Wednesday of the month) - A dedicated wild night of country music with the bands rotating each week. It's a wild, fun night where you'll get to hear some of Brisbane's best country artists perform on stage while you kick back and knock down a few Jack Daniels and fresh apple juice, or get your boot scootin' on!

Pan Am Sundays - Turn back the clock to the good ol' days when Pan Am ruled the West Coast skies and West Coast Coolers, Guava Breezers and Jager Bombs were the coolest drinks at the airport bar. Bands rotate weekly and the fun goes until late with drink specials all night. This Sunday night event is a favourite haunt and frequented by a lot of hospitality workers blowing off steam after a hard week!

There's no food served at Suzie Wong's but the drinks menu is what the good times are all about. Start with the signature cocktails, perhaps a Hawaiian flavour such as Blue Kahana Shot (Nusa Cana tropical island rum, coconut and lime), Suzie's Colada (Havana Club 3yo and 7yo rum, coconut, lime and bitters), Suzie's Death (3 types of rum, pastis, apricot, apple, pink grapefruit and fire), or the popular Unsolicited Life Advice (tequila, capano banco, lime, jalapeno and watermelon).

For beer drinkers, there's 4 beers on tap, including Suzie Wong's House Lager and Hawaii's Kona Big Wave Golden Ale, Blue Moon Belgian White and Young Henrys, while cans and stubbies include Kana Longboard Island Lager and Rock Pale Ale, Estrella Damm (Spain), Budweiser (USA) and Australian craft beers from Mountain Goat and Gold Coast's Balter brewery.

There's also a unique selection of boutique wines (red, white, rose, orange and sparkling) by the glass or bottle, including Whistler Thank God It's Friday shiraz, Motley Cru pinot grigio and Tar and Rose prosecco.

Nice to know - Suzie Wong's is owned by Drunken Monkey Group (the savvy folk behind Brooklyn Standard and Fat Angel Sports Bar and Grill).

Need to know - You need to open the heavy outer entry door to find the fridge door. Pull the handle and enter!
